On behalf of ESA, we are looking for a TT&C Engineer to work at ESA ECSAT’s premises in Harwell, United Kingdom.

You will be working on the Moonlight Programme, which enables precise, autonomous landings and surface mobility, while facilitating high-speed, low-latency communication and data transfer between Earth and the Moon.


About the client and location

The European Centre for Space Applications and Telecommunications is the European Space Agency’s (ESA) base in Harwell, UK. With special focuses on the link between space and telecommunications, ECSAT also hosts ESA’s Earth Observation Climate Office. It is from here that ESA’s Climate Change Initiative programme is executed.


Tasks and activities

The scope of work will include:

* Support on End-to-End Communications and Navigation Systems:
o Assessing and defining architectures for end-to-end communications and navigation systems and contributing to design of the associated functions and techniques within the system, from physical layer up to the application layer.
o Analysing the end-to-end (including user) communication and navigation system design and performance in real and simulated scenarios, including performance budgets and analysis, (dynamic) link budgets, data flow analysis, and capacity and volume assessment, including interaction between different link layers, and assessment of related encryption and authentication functions.
o Supporting projects throughout all phases in respect of follow-up of industrial activities relating to end-to-end communication and navigation systems on the space, ground or user segments, including system level design and trade-offs, architecture design, system development, verification and acceptance.
o Contributing to the definition of the Agency’s R&D activities for long- and short-term needs, and addressing concepts and techniques related to EtE System Communications and Navigation.
* The specific duties for the resident assignment at ESA/ECSAT with Moonlight LCNS project are further defined as follows:
o Aiding the end-to-end system engineering activities for the Lunar Communications and Navigation Services (LCNS) system, including design, development, qualification, deployment, on-ground verification, and in-orbit validation.
o Helping with the definition and implementation of communication and navigation services in coordination with the relevant system functional chain leads.
o Supporting the definition, analysis, and management of service and system requirements, including user interfaces, service level agreements, and operational needs.
o Ensuring consistency between technical and performance indicators, design drivers, and system specifications.
o Taking part in R&D activities complementary to the Moonlight programme, including the exploration of new technologies and methodologies to enhance system performance.
